Lokalizowanie i organizowanie szablonów projektów i elementów

Pliki szablonów należy umieścić w znanej lokalizacji, aby były wyświetlane w oknach dialogowych nowego projektu i nowego elementu.

Lokalizowanie szablonów

Zainstalowane szablony i szablony użytkowników są przechowywane w dwóch różnych lokalizacjach.

Zainstalowane szablony

Domyślnie szablony zainstalowane za pomocą programu Visual Studio znajdują się w:

  • %ProgramFiles(x86)%\Microsoft Visual Studio\2019\<edition>\Common7\IDE\ProjectTemplates\<Language>\<Locale ID>

  • %ProgramFiles(x86)%\Microsoft Visual Studio\2019\<edition>\Common7\IDE\ItemTemplates\<Language>\<Locale ID>

Na przykład następujący katalog zawiera szablony elementów Języka Angielskiego (LCID 1033):

C:\Program Files (x86)\Microsoft Visual Studio\2019\Community\Common7\IDE\ItemTemplates\VisualBasic\1033

  • %ProgramFiles%\Microsoft Visual Studio\2022\<edition>\Common7\IDE\ProjectTemplates\<Language>\<Locale ID>

  • %ProgramFiles%\Microsoft Visual Studio\2022\<edition>\Common7\IDE\ItemTemplates\<Language>\<Locale ID>

Na przykład następujący katalog zawiera szablony elementów Języka Angielskiego (LCID 1033):

C:\Program Files\Microsoft Visual Studio\2022\Community\Common7\IDE\ItemTemplates\VisualBasic\1033

Szablony użytkowników

W przypadku dodania skompresowanego pliku (zip), który zawiera plik vstemplate do katalogu szablonu użytkownika, szablon zostanie wyświetlony w oknach dialogowych nowego projektu i nowego elementu. Domyślnie szablony użytkowników znajdują się w:

  • %USERPROFILE%\Documents\Visual Studio 2019\Templates\ProjectTemplates

  • %USERPROFILE%\Documents\Visual Studio 2019\Templates\ItemTemplates

Na przykład następujący katalog zawiera szablony projektów użytkownika dla języka C#:

  • C:\Users\UserName\Documents\Visual Studio 2019\Templates\ProjectTemplates\Visual C#
  • %USERPROFILE%\Documents\Visual Studio 2022\Templates\ProjectTemplates

  • %USERPROFILE%\Documents\Visual Studio 2022\Templates\ItemTemplates

Na przykład następujący katalog zawiera szablony projektów użytkownika dla języka C#:

  • C:\Users\UserName\Documents\Visual Studio 2022\Templates\ProjectTemplates\Visual C#

Napiwek

Możesz zmienić znaną lokalizację szablonów użytkowników w obszarze Narzędzia>Opcje>projekty i lokalizacje rozwiązań.>

Następne kroki

Aby dowiedzieć się więcej o szablonach zestawu .NET SDK i ich lokalizacjach, zapoznaj się z następującymi artykułami.

Artykuł opis
Szablony domyślne platformy .NET Podczas instalowania zestawu SDK platformy .NET otrzymujesz kilkanaście wbudowanych szablonów do tworzenia projektów i plików, w tym aplikacji konsolowych, bibliotek klas, projektów testów jednostkowych, aplikacji ASP.NET Core (w tym projektów Angular i React) oraz plików konfiguracji. W tym artykule wymieniono szablony, które zostały wstępnie zainstalowane z zestawem .NET SDK, i opisano sposób interakcji z nimi.
Zarządzanie szablonami projektów i elementów platformy .NET Platforma .NET udostępnia system szablonów, który umożliwia użytkownikom instalowanie lub odinstalowywanie pakietów zawierających szablony z pakietu NuGet, pliku pakietu NuGet lub katalogu systemu plików. W tym artykule opisano sposób zarządzania szablonami platformy .NET za pomocą interfejsu wiersza polecenia zestawu .NET SDK.